Imperialist Competitive Algorithm (ICA) is a new population-based evolutionary algorithm. It divides its population of solutions into several sub-populations, and then searches for the optimal solution through two operations: assimilation and competition. Recently, Independent Component Analysis (ICA) has been applied to not only problems of blind signal separation, but also feature extraction of patterns. However, the effectiveness of features extracted by ICA (ICA features) has not been verified yet. Complex independent component analysis (ICA) of frequency-domain electroencephalographic (EEG) data [1] is a generalization of real time-domain ICA to the frequency-domain. Complex ICA aims to model functionally independent sources as representing patterns of spatio-temporal dynamics.
